Indonesian Navy deploys Vampire MLRS in Super Garuda Shield exercise
Jakarta, Sept. 6 -- The Indonesian Navy's Marine Corps deployed its Vampire MLRS, a 122-mm rocket launcher, during the Super Garuda Shield 2026 joint exercise in South Sumatra on Friday, September 4.
The live-fire exercise was held at the Baturaja Combat Training Center in South Sumatra, according to a Marine Corps statement received in Jakarta on Saturday.
The exercise tested both the weapon system's capabilities and the skills of the personnel operating it.
Other countries participating in Super Garuda Shield 2026 also displayed rocket-launching systems, including the US M142 High Mobility Artillery Rocket System, or HIMARS.
The Marine Corps said the entire exercise was completed successfully without any incidents.
